Miele vacuum cleaners are the products of a long line of research and development. This company has been making appliances for the home since 1899, and they’ve made some of the key innovations in the field. In the early days of the company, they made items as diverse as cream separators and automobiles, but by the early 1930s they were making vacuum cleaners. The company started improving the original design right away, and by 1935 it was obvious that this was going to be one of their main products. The Miele company has been making vacuum cleaners for over 90 years. The Model L, Miele’s first canister vacuum, was built in 1931 and had features that canister vacuums still use to this day. The family owned company holds the philosophy that the customer is at the center of attention. Because of this philosophy, you can be assured of a quality product when you purchase any of the Miele upright vacuums. Models available include:
S7 Twist S7210 – featuring a unique swiveling neck, the vacuum can maneuver around corners with ease. A 1200-watt motor, adjustable suction control and on-board accessories make it one of the best Miele upright vacuums on the market.
S7 Jazz S7280 HEPA – the Jazz has all of the features of the Twist with the added benefit of an active HEPA filter and an LED headlight.
S7 Bolero S7580 HEPA – the Bolero includes all of the Jazz features and adds electronic suction control, a silence setting, an automatic setting, a Flexi Crevice tool and a MicroSet tool kit.
S7 Cat & Dog S7260-this upright has the same features as the Twist plus a handheld turbobrush, LED Headlight and an Active Air Clean Filter. It’s tops in the Miele upright vacuums line for any household with one or more pets.
The Miele upright vacuums have earned the Good Housekeeping Seal of Approval and come with a two-year warranty. 8Vacuum cleaner filters are an integral part of the complete vacuum system. Miele vacuum cleaners provide extremely effective filtration provided by synergistically meshing the construction of the machine, use of dynamic air bags and superior filters.
Miele vacuum filters are engineered to work with their Sealed System and self-sealing bags to provide the performance sought by customers. All Miele vacuum cleaners have hygienic, self-sealing, AirClean, HyClean or Intensive Clean dust bags complemented by the Super Air Clean, Active Air Clean, and HEPA filters.
The Super Air Clean is the standard of the Miele filter line. They are guaranteed to trap over 99% of particles down to .5 microns in size and over 94% down to .3 microns. Super Air Clean filters are composed of several layers of material that are electrostatically charged to trap minute particles. These filters are suggested for users that want superior filtration but do not need additional features.
The Active Air Clean Filters have the same qualities of the Super Air Clean filter plus a layer of charcoal to trap unpleasant odors. Active Air Clean filters are suggested for users that love their dog or cat but don’t want to live with their odor.
Active Certified HEPA filters is the best of the Miele vacuum filters. This filter is guaranteed to trap 99.97% of particles as small as .3 microns. Allergens, household dust, and mite droppings that can be breathed deep into a human’s lungs will be trapped by Miele’s filter. Those at greatest risk are the aged, children, and individuals with respiratory illness. That’s why Active Certified filters are highly recommended for individuals with allergies. Vacuum cleaners offer a convenient, faster alternative to the old mop and broom. In order to get the most out of a vacuum cleaner, a few factors should be considered before making a purchase. Ideally, when shopping vacuum cleaners, a customer should have these things in mind: the layout of their home or building, how heavily trafficked the home or building is, and what type of flooring the vacuum will be used on. This will help a buyer determine which of the many vacuum cleaners on the market is right for their needs.
First, think of the layout of the home or building where the vacuum will be used. If everything is on one level, then a heavier vacuum cleaner will probably work fine, since most vacuums come with wheels or casters. However, if the building or home has several floors where the machine will be used, a lighter model is more desirable. This will help avoid possible strain on the back of the person carrying the vacuum around, especially if no elevators are present. Also, be aware of the position of outlets around the space, because the power cords on vacuum cleaners are often of varying lengths.
Next, how heavy is the foot traffic in the home or building? If the floor is regularly traveled by a number of people, and prone to heavy soiling, a vacuum with more cleaning power and suction may be needed. This is especially true if there are pets in the area, as pet hair and dander are tougher to remove from floor surfaces.
Finally, consider the type of flooring to be cleaned. There are vacuum cleaners made for use on hard surfaces, and some machines are able to handle both carpet and hard floors, which is helpful if both surfaces are present.
